f4be0593a5bad01b81e7eafd9cb44f82bf4c0879effe9c4b5f14672457705f7f

1356928 (256697 blocks ago)

⏴ Block 1356927 (e2e3588c...97a) | Block 1356929 ⏵ | Latest block ⏭

Metadata

7/3/23, 6:58 AM UTC (356d 12:34:59 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details